Barchester Healthcare Ltd has a Group Review Score of 9.7 (9.684) out of 10. The Group Review Score is calculated using the average from all locations with a Review Score, and in addition 75%+ of all locations belonging to Barchester Healthcare Ltd must have a Review Score.

Review of Barchester Fairview House Care Home from Maria C (Daughter of Resident) published on 3 June 2026 Submitted via Website
Overall Experience
My father transferred to Fairview House from a care home in England that had not provided the best care for him and we had several issues with that Care Home.
Within 30 minutes of his arrival at Fairview House, it became obvious that dad was in the safest of hands, which was such a relief for the family. He is 92, completely blind and has late stage Alzheimer's. From receiving a phone call from the administrator Cecilia telling me he had arrived and then meeting the carers and nurses, it became apparent that Fairview offers care that is second to none. He had arrived after a 7 hour journey by ambulance. Immediately assessed for any physical or medical needs on arrival and settled into his room and fed.

He has been there just over a week now and I cannot say enough good things about all the staff at this home. Everyone is caring and interested in him and his past and me as his family member. Well done Fairview and thank you from the bottom of my heart.

Review of Barchester Fairview House Care Home from H G (Daughter of Resident) published on 27 January 2026 Submitted via Website
Overall Experience
My Mum & Dad moved into Fairview in 2017. They had 2 happy years together before my Dad passed away in 2019.
The whole team (admin, nursing staff, carers, catering, housekeeping & hairdressing) give 100% to look after the residents.
Catering provide excellent, healthy meals and Mum now enjoys her food - even gets a cake on her birthday.
The activities team work at entertaining everyone with wide variety of activities every day.
The home is kept immaculately clean by the housekeeping staff.
Carers look after my Mums personal care and she is always well dressed.
All the staff are very welcoming to visitors- always a smile and warm greeting.
Nursing staff are excellent in communicating any issues to family.

I do not have enough space to say a big thank to everyone for my Mums care - I would certainly recommend Fairview to anyone who is looking for residential care for their loved ones.
